Can impreza clutches be adjusted?

Reason, my clutch is biting very high up now, but not sure of they are adjustable?

Yes they are adjustable. You need to get on your knees and look under the dash at the pedal box. The pushrod from the master cylinder to the pedal arm yoke has a threaded portion which allows adjustment.

Also bear in mind that as the biting point gets higher up you are getting closer to new clutch time.

i agree with steve. i wouldnt bother adjusting it. if its really high when it bites, change the clutch before it takes the flywheel with it
